Here, over an acoustic guitar, Blake Shelton reflects on his battle to live up to the teachings of the Good Book when it's so easy to go astray.

Shelton is honest about his failure to keep on the straight and narrow. But I keep praying for the day That I can open up that good book And Heaven don't look Like it's out of reach Although he can't stop sinning, he remains gentle on himself. I'm just tryin' to give myself a little grace 'Til those words and me get on the same page

Joe Fox, Andrew Peebles and Brett Sheroky wrote the gentle acoustic song. All three are newcomers, and this was their first credit with a major Nashville artist. "No matter where you are in your faith, there are times you feel like you just don't measure up," Shelton explained. "I just want it to read like Bible verses and not the Bible versus me." "'Bible Verses' is an honest take on that conflict," the singer added, "but, without preaching too much, it's hopeful that everything will all work out in the end."
